Мобильная версия

Доступно журналов:

3 288

Доступно статей:

3 891 637

 

Скрыть метаданые

Автор Karol Kruzelecki
Автор Stefan Roiser
Автор Hubert Degaudenzi
Дата выпуска 2010-04-01
dc.description The core software stack both from the LCG Application Area and LHCb consists of more than 25 C++/Fortran/Python projects built for about 20 different configurations on Linux, Windows and MacOSX. To these projects, one can also add about 70 external software packages (Boost, Python, Qt, CLHEP, ...) which also have to be built for the same configurations. It order to reduce the time of the development cycle and assure the quality, a framework has been developed for the daily (in fact nightly) build and test of the software. Performing the build and the tests on several configurations and platforms increases the efficiency of the unit and integration tests. Main features: – flexible and fine grained setup (full, partial build) through a web interface; – possibility to build several "slots" with different configurations; – precise and highly granular reports on a web server; – support for CMT projects (but not only) with their cross-dependencies; – scalable client-server architecture for the control machine and its build machines; – copy of the results in a common place to allow early view of the software stack. The nightly build framework is written in Python for portability and it is easily extensible to accommodate new build procedures.
Формат application.pdf
Издатель Institute of Physics Publishing
Копирайт © 2010 IOP Publishing Ltd
Название The nightly build and test system for LCG AA and LHCb software
Тип paper
DOI 10.1088/1742-6596/219/4/042042
Electronic ISSN 1742-6596
Print ISSN 1742-6588
Журнал Journal of Physics: Conference Series
Том 219
Первая страница 42042
Последняя страница 42045
Аффилиация Karol Kruzelecki; CERN, Route de Meyrin, 1211 Geneva 23, Switzerland
Аффилиация Stefan Roiser; CERN, Route de Meyrin, 1211 Geneva 23, Switzerland
Аффилиация Hubert Degaudenzi; CERN, Route de Meyrin, 1211 Geneva 23, Switzerland
Выпуск 4

Скрыть метаданые